Female professor’s body found at Moradabad University with knife marks on neck, causing uproar

Body of Female Professor Found with Knife Marks

The body of a 27-year-old female professor was discovered at a private university in Moradabad, showing signs of violence with knife marks on her neck. The gruesome discovery has shocked the community and raised concerns about the safety of individuals on campus. Local police officials were promptly informed and arrived at the scene to conduct an investigation into the tragic incident.
